The 2022 film Serve the People (Korean: 인민을 위해 복무하라) represents a significant entry in the genre of South Korean romantic dramas. Directed by Jang Cheol-soo, the filmmaker behind Secretly, Greatly and Bedevilled , the movie offers a provocative look at the intersections of personal longing, military discipline, and social hierarchy. The Narrative Foundation: Duty vs. Passion

The core conflict of the film is the clash between human nature and political indoctrination. The title itself, Serve the People , is subverted as a slogan meant for national patriotism becomes the catalyst for serving one's personal, repressed desires.
